Key Services Offered by Tarmac Cleaning Professionals
1. Pressure Washing
Pressure washing is a common method used to remove stubborn stains, dirt, and debris from tarmac surfaces. It uses high-pressure water jets to clean deeply without causing damage to the underlying material.
2. Oil Spill Treatment
Oil spills can be both unsightly and hazardous. Professional cleaners have specialized treatments to effectively remove oil stains, preventing them from seeping into the tarmac and causing long-term damage.
3. Crack Repair
Small cracks can develop into larger issues if not addressed promptly. Repairing cracks helps maintain the integrity of the surface and prevents water ingress, which can lead to more significant damage.
4. Seal Coating
Seal coating provides a protective layer over the tarmac, shielding it from the elements and reducing wear and tear. It's an essential part of maintaining a durable and attractive surface.

Maintenance Tips for Long-Lasting Tarmac Surfaces
Regular maintenance is key to preserving the quality and appearance of your tarmac surfaces. Here are some essential tips to keep your commercial tarmac in top condition:
- Routine Cleaning: Schedule regular cleaning sessions to remove dirt, debris, and stains promptly.
- Immediate Spill Management: Address oil spills and other liquid leaks immediately to prevent staining and damage.
- Seal Coating: Apply seal coat annually to protect the surface from weather and wear.
- Crack Maintenance: Inspect regularly for cracks and repair them as soon as they appear.
- Proper Drainage: Ensure that water drains away efficiently to prevent pooling and damage.
Implementing these maintenance practices can significantly extend the lifespan of your tarmac surfaces and reduce long-term costs.

Advanced Techniques in Tarmac Cleaning
Modern tarmac cleaning employs a variety of techniques to ensure thorough and effective maintenance. These methods are designed to address different types of stains and surface conditions.
Hot Water Pressure Washing
This technique uses heated water to loosen and remove stubborn stains, making it highly effective for commercial surfaces that experience heavy usage.
Steam Cleaning
Steam cleaning utilizes high-temperature steam to disinfect and clean tarmac surfaces without the need for harsh chemicals, making it an eco-friendly option.
Eco-Friendly Cleaning Solutions
Using biodegradable and non-toxic cleaning agents ensures that the cleaning process is safe for the environment and compliant with local regulations.
Rejuvenation Sealants
Sealants not only protect the tarmac but also rejuvenate its appearance, providing a fresh and appealing look to commercial properties.

Cost Factors in Commercial Tarmac Cleaning
The cost of commercial tarmac cleaning in St Margarets can vary based on several factors. Understanding these elements can help you budget effectively and choose the right services for your needs.
- Size of the Area: Larger surfaces require more time and resources, impacting the overall cost.
- Level of Dirt and Stains: Heavily soiled or stained areas may need more intensive cleaning methods.
- Type of Cleaning Required: Specific services like oil spill removal or crack repair can add to the cost.
- Frequency of Cleaning: Regular maintenance contracts might offer discounts compared to one-time services.
- Accessibility: Easier-to-access areas are generally more cost-effective to clean.
It's advisable to obtain detailed quotes from multiple providers to compare prices and services. Ensure that the quotes include all necessary services to avoid unexpected expenses.

Common Challenges in Commercial Tarmac Cleaning
Commercial tarmac cleaning comes with its set of challenges, especially in busy areas like St Margarets. Understanding these obstacles can help in finding effective solutions.
Heavy Traffic
High traffic areas can lead to faster accumulation of dirt and stains. Managing cleaning in such environments requires efficient scheduling and advanced cleaning techniques to handle the volume.
Variety of Stains
Different types of stains, from oil spills to tire marks, require specific cleaning methods. Using the right approach for each stain ensures effective removal without damaging the tarmac.
Weather Conditions
Adverse weather can hinder the cleaning process. Rain, extreme heat, or cold can affect the drying time and effectiveness of cleaning agents, making it important to plan accordingly.
Environmental Regulations
Complying with local environmental laws is crucial. Proper handling and disposal of cleaning materials and wastewater are necessary to avoid legal issues and protect the environment.
Accessibility Issues
Some commercial properties may have limited access for cleaning equipment. Finding ways to navigate these constraints is essential for effective maintenance.
